Reading these numbers
A high recall count is not the same as an unreliable vehicle. Recalls are safety defects the manufacturer reports and repairs free; a maker that files many of them is often being more diligent, not less. Older model years also accumulate recalls simply by existing longer.
What matters for a specific vehicle is whether its own VIN is covered by an open campaign. Check it on NHTSA's lookup or call 1-888-327-4236.
